Analyzing Player Behavior: Data and Design
Modern game developers leverage data analytics to gain insights into player behavior and optimize the gameplay experience. By tracking metrics such as session length, frequency of power-up usage, and common points of failure, they can identify areas for improvement and fine-tune the difficulty curve to maximize engagement. For example, if data reveals that players consistently struggle with a particular traffic pattern, developers might adjust the timing or frequency of vehicles to create a more balanced and enjoyable challenge. This iterative design process, driven by data, is crucial for ensuring the long-term success of any mobile game.
Furthermore, understanding player preferences can inform the design of new features and content. If players consistently express a desire for more customization options, developers might prioritize the addition of new skins, accessories, or unlockable content. This responsiveness to player feedback fosters a sense of community and demonstrates that the developers are actively listening to their audience. The insights gained through data analysis can transform what initially looks like a simple game into a finely tuned and highly addictive experience.
